Ellison down to two

Redondo Union (Calif.) standout Kevin Ellison took his third official visit this past weekend to Oregon State. Although he has a tentative trip set for Cal this coming weekend, that visit will likely be canceled as he has narrowed his choices to two.
Ellison, 6-1, 215 pounds visited Oregon State this past weekend after previous visits to USC and Colorado.

“All the visits are basically the same to be honest,” Ellison said. “You get a tour of the campus and the football facilities, hang out with the players and go out with them at night, talk to the coaches and meet with the academic advisers.
“That’s how all three trips were for me although at Colorado and USC, I went on game weekends but I’ve seen games at Oregon State before so that was no big deal. My older brother (Keith) hosted me and I talked a lot with Coach Riley so that was cool.
“I don’t think I’ll be visiting Cal next weekend. I’ve narrowed it down to USC and Oregon State and both schools will be in the home this week. SC comes tomorrow, Oregon State comes in on Thursday. After the visits, I’ll take the weekend to talk things over with my family and then make my decision. It’s going to come down to where I feel the most comfortable and early playing time. I want to play early, that is important to me so I’ll just wait for these visits and then I should have enough information to make a decision in about two weeks.”
Oregon State is recruiting Ellison at linebacker, USC as a safety.
